Elizabeth Olsen starred in both the 2021 Disney+ series WandaVision and the 2022 movie Doctor Strange in the Multiverse of Madness, yet Wanda’s MCU future is up in air. While Olsen is happy to return whenever Marvel asks, Olsen recently said she doesn’t miss the Marvel Cinematic Universe just yet.

Speaking to Variety, Olsen was asked about Wanda’s MCU future, specifically whether or not she would be in the upcoming Agatha: Coven of Chaos. Olsen amended a previous answer about “returning” and said she has no plans to return, but that’s only because Marvel hasn’t asked.

“I think I answered a question wrong. Someone asked me if I would be ‘returning,’ and they said, for instance, ‘are we going to see you in ‘this thing.” And I said, ‘Well, I hope I’m returning.’ I’m not ‘returning’ to anything right now,” said Olsen of Wanda’s MCU future. “I’m not doing anything for Marvel. Nothing, and it’s not that I’m trying to be cheeky. They’ll let me know when they’ll let me know.”

Olsen was also asked if she misses the world of Marvel, to which she said no, but only because she had just recently done “two years straight” of work as Wanda Maximoff/Scarlet Witch and was interested in doing other things at the moment.

“And do I miss it? I don’t miss it,” Olsen said. “I just did two years straight of it. I think the break’s been good for me. I need to build other characters. It’s important for me. I’m grateful for this show [Love & Death] because it came at a great time — after playing Wanda for two years straight, and then I had to talk about it for another year. So it’s nice having something else to focus on and highlight.”
